Output 359dd8639f90419ed78983129f8175f517af348d788025cdc74bc28176a8eae6:1

value
169990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bb8056fa995de73551e46c9ef546aa69e76144b OP_EQUAL
address
3BWag68F2Nv9EfdjVLFPDcLSUc17hph5Qu
transaction
359dd8639f90419ed78983129f8175f517af348d788025cdc74bc28176a8eae6